Want to upgrade to 140mm trail bike and have narrowed down to Meta 5.5 or Zesty. Any thoughts on which? I'm a short-arse, so standover is an issue - preferably standover of 28". Any thoughts on sizing welcome

I have test ridden both and bought a zesty. The reason i went for the zesty is it pedals superbly and doesn't feel like a disadvantage on the up hills and I reach my limits on the downs a long way before it does.

The commencal was a good bike too but was too much of a compromise on the up hills for my liking.

The sizing is on the large size, I am 6 foot and ride a medium and the standover is quite snug. Would recommend a test ride if you can get one.
If you are any where near Leeds cross trax have a demo zesty, they used to have a demo meta 5 too, but not sure if they still do.
